  2. 15 hours ago · Sweden's king on Friday handed royal orders to the members of iconic pop group ABBA, marking the first time in 50 years the honours have been awarded in the Nordic country. At a ceremony at the royal palace in Stockholm, King Carl XVI Gustaf presented the Royal Order of Vasa to Benny Andersson, Agnetha Faltskog, Anni-Frid Reuss and Bjorn Ulvaeus, who made a rare public appearance together.

  4. 18 hours ago · "Don't Stop Believin '" is a rock song by American band Journey. It was released in October 1981 as the second single from the group's seventh studio album, Escape (1981), released through Columbia Records. "Don't Stop Believin '" shares writing credits between the band's vocalist Steve Perry, guitarist Neal Schon, and keyboardist Jonathan Cain.

  7. 18 hours ago · The order comes 50 years after ABBA won the Eurovision Song Contest in Brighton, with their song Waterloo, and they remain the most successful act in the competition's history. They have sold hundreds of millions of records worldwide and the stage musical based on their songs, Mamma Mia!, is now 25 years old and has spawned two films.
